The only important thing that is missing in LX is rear defogger and from what I read on a different thread, it is not easy to upgrade.
extra things in Ex:
  • rear defrogger
  • driver seat height adjustment
  • roof mount blower (a/c remains the same, only extra blower)
  • cd player (not even mp3 i think)
  • also you can get Pearl White or Cherry Red color, which is not available for Lx (I went in for Black, since that's what i wanted)
i don't remember if there is anything extra other than these...all these cost you 1.2 lkh more, and for the same amount, you can upgrade your car quite a lot.

although you have postponed your decision, these are the current differences amongst the variants for the benefit of others.

EX contains these additional features:

- HVAC with Roof mounted feature
- Music system with Single CD player
- Analog clock
- Height aduster in Drivers seat
- Keyless entry with Immobilizer
- 12V power point for middle row
- Demister on Rear Windscreen
- Body coloured ORVM's
- Gun metal central console (LX has silver)

VX contains these additional features Vs EX
- DVD player with two separate LCD screens conveniently mounted behind the front seat head-rests.
- Dual Airbags for Driver and Co-Driver
-Anti-Lock braking system with EBD
- Rear view camera for reversing with Camera in the IRVM
- Alloy wheel rims
- Leather Upholstery
- Body coloured bumpers
- Body coloured side cladding
- Body coloured spare wheel cover
- Cubic print central console
